[Matlab] 如何用MATLAB绘制海洋电场分布图?海洋专家教你一招

[复制链接]
绘制海洋电场分布图是海洋研究中的一项重要任务,它可以帮助我们更好地理解海洋中电场的特性以及其对生物和环境的影响。在这篇文章中,我将向您介绍如何使用MATLAB绘制海洋电场分布图。/ F5 o8 c/ x" j; V4 o
9 p3 N( m) F1 s4 I
MATLAB是一种功能强大的数学软件,它提供了许多有用的工具和函数,可以帮助我们有效地处理和分析数据。在绘制海洋电场分布图之前,我们首先需要收集相关的数据。通常,海洋电场数据是通过传感器和测量设备来获得的,它们可以记录下不同位置和深度的电场强度值。
# a2 {& v) R; c2 r4 V: X; f/ c/ g5 B* u; M( F
一旦我们获得了海洋电场数据,我们就可以开始使用MATLAB进行分析和绘图了。首先,我们需要将数据导入MATLAB环境中。这可以通过读取数据文件或从数据库中提取数据来完成。在导入数据后,我们可以使用MATLAB的矩阵操作和计算函数对数据进行处理和分析。% l# q1 q# q5 D
# ]+ G$ M, v9 ]9 C& y3 o' w
海洋电场分布图通常以二维或三维形式呈现,取决于我们想要表达的信息。对于二维分布图,我们可以使用MATLAB中的contour函数或pcolor函数来绘制。这些函数可以根据数据的强度值绘制出等高线或栅格图,并使用颜色来表示不同电场强度的区域。
9 B) H0 o" t" w( p7 s9 T/ h
) [8 m  r. k  J+ e* j如果我们希望展示更多维度的信息,例如时间、深度和位置等,那么三维分布图可能更适合。在MATLAB中,我们可以使用surface函数或mesh函数来创建三维电场分布图。这些函数可以将数据的强度值映射到立体图形上,并通过颜色、高度或阴影等形式来表示电场强度的变化。
9 [' r/ P. q: q3 \  ~4 T- B, D, }* |' d1 e, M' W
除了绘制基本的海洋电场分布图外,MATLAB还提供了许多其他功能来增强图像的可读性和美观性。例如,我们可以添加标题、坐标轴标签和图例等,以便更好地传达图像的含义。此外,MATLAB还支持对图像进行进一步的编辑和定制,例如调整颜色映射、设置绘图范围和显示区域等。+ k2 u/ s9 t0 y8 M, q+ O' p) z( L

+ O7 V& j9 {! [9 ~  R. a- ]( a绘制海洋电场分布图不仅可以帮助我们直观地理解电场特性,还可以为研究人员提供有价值的参考和决策依据。通过观察电场分布图,我们可以识别出电场异常区域并进一步研究其原因。同时,电场分布图还可以用于评估环境变化对海洋生态系统的影响,并为海洋工程和资源开发提供参考。# a+ L) I& S* r4 E* V

2 A- e7 A! g1 v0 ]5 W总之,MATLAB是一种强大的工具,可以帮助海洋专家绘制清晰、准确的海洋电场分布图。通过合理地处理数据和运用适当的可视化技术,我们可以更好地理解海洋电场的特性和演变规律,为海洋科学研究和工程应用提供支持和指导。希望本文对您了解如何使用MATLAB绘制海洋电场分布图有所帮助。
回复

举报 使用道具

相关帖子

全部回帖
暂无回帖,快来参与回复吧
懒得打字?点击右侧快捷回复 【吾爱海洋论坛发文有奖】
您需要登录后才可以回帖 登录 | 立即注册
艳芳3778
活跃在2021-7-31
快速回复 返回顶部 返回列表